Output dac5087410d314f860138b85b6017bcf64c28d97c51a4d497a38abc203e578db:12
- value
 - 18743344
 - script pubkey
 - OP_HASH160 OP_PUSHBYTES_20 d62ee406eaee2273238ac052f584fb6df0e95254 OP_EQUAL
 - address
 - 3MDWhcwkPPxWxzSwNgeydBXzfYon4KCCHR
 - transaction
 - dac5087410d314f860138b85b6017bcf64c28d97c51a4d497a38abc203e578db
 - confirmations
 - 81808
 - spent
 - true